Decision on 20% deposit expected within days

The Governor of the Central Bank Patrick Honohan has said a decision on if a 20% deposit will be required to secure a mortgage will be made in days.

The Central Bank has carried out a public consultation on the matter, which Honohan added will inform their decision.

It has been suggested that prospective buyers should have one fifth of the cost of a house saved before being granted a mortgage for the rest of the value.

However, critics have said this will be impossible for ordinary savers, particularly in raising the capital.
